Abstract: Intra cranial atherosclerosis is the dominant cause of stroke in over 70 per cent of the world's population. Globalization is leading to an increasingly heterogeneous society everywhere. Advances in imaging technology allow this previously inaccessible pathology to be clinically studied. Edited by internationally renowned clinicians, "Intra cranial Atherosclerosis" is the first book to examine intra cranial causes of stroke. Clinical practice is allied with basic science to guide all those with an interest in stroke on the diagnosis and management of intra intra cranial atherosclerosis.
